Best Eight Tips For VideoCreator

News Discuss 
VideoCreator is like an encyclopedia for video including hundreds of lovely video layouts. There are hundreds of distinct video templates that will certainly blow the competitors out of the water. Large Collection of Pro-Quality Video Clip Templates Available In Any Type Of ONE APP! You have overall control to customize https://creightonk543yoe1.wikijm.com/user


    No HTML

    HTML is disabled

Who Upvoted this Story